Step 7: Roll out the Bramblegate consent banner to all remaining regions. The Yellowharp geolocation service now decides which banner variant loads, and consent records are written to the Corvane ledger before any analytics scripts initialize. Legacy cookies set by the old Mistfell banner are migrated on first visit and then expired. Do not remove the fallback banner until the ledger backfill completes, which Orla's team estimates takes two weeks. After deploying, confirm the service is running with the configuration values shown below.

service settings:
ralael:
  pin: 7453
  tenant: zorath
  seal: seal_087806e4
  metrics_host: metrics.ralael.paliqworks.example
  standby_team: fraath
  escalation: praok-istiel
  nonce: 10e083

Night-shift staff: Floor 4 of the Tellhaven Building opens this week. After 21:00, access is via the rear stairwell only; the lifts are locked out overnight during the settling period. Complete a walk-through of the new floor once per shift and log it. The stairwell keypad accepts the code below.

badge for yahop-fawep: bdg-XBKXI-68071

## Building access — Level 6 opening

Good news: the new Level 6 at Darnwell Exchange opens Monday! Team assistants can start booking the meeting pods from Friday. Badge readers on the main stairwell won't be live until mid-month, so access is via the lift lobby door only for now. To let your team through that door, use the code below.

turnstile pass: bdg-YEOZLM-79341408